Abstract: | Ice shelves (large floating ice sheets) with level or gently undulating surfaces, flow under their own weight, although limited areas may be aground. In the Antarctic, ice shelves vary in thickness from 200 to 1300 m; no generally preferred orientation of crystals and fewer impurities than on land glaciers. |
